EXCLUSIVE INTERVIEW | Lions FC General Manager - Rob Scanlon Lions FC’s General Manager says his role is about far more than results, it’s leading the club’s strategic direction while overseeing day-to-day operations across football, commercial and community programs. Working closely with the Board, the focus is on building a strong culture, supporting people, managing finances responsibly and positioning the club for long-term success on and off the pitch. What sets Lions FC apart in NPL QLD is alignment and people. From grassroots through to NPL, the club invests heavily in pathways, coaching standards, wellbeing and culture, while strong commercial partnerships and quality facilities allow consistent reinvestment back into football. That combination of stability, high standards and a family-first environment keeps Lions FC at the top end of the competition. On-field success is important, but without off-field stability it’s rarely sustainable. Strong governance, financial discipline and the right people behind the scenes allow coaches and players to focus purely on performance, turning short-term success into something repeatable year after year. Youth development sits at the heart of the club. Lions FC provides a clear pathway from MiniRoos and Academy football into senior ranks, with a shared football philosophy and an emphasis on education, wellbeing and life skills. The goal is to develop people first, footballers second, while creating genuine pathways to NPL, A-League and overseas opportunities. The club’s identity remains deeply rooted in its history, founded in 1957 by Dutch immigrants who used football to build community. That multicultural foundation continues today, including strong First Nations involvement, with inclusivity and belonging central to everything Lions FC stands for. Financial sustainability remains a key strength, underpinned by the club’s licensed venue with over 70,000 members. This provides stability and allows responsible reinvestment into football, facilities and community initiatives, while the club continues to diversify revenue streams for long-term security. Looking ahead, the next 3–5 years are hugely exciting, with a Master Plan featuring a boutique stadium, additional training pitches, an indoor football and events complex, allied health facilities and an on-site hotel, positioning Lions FC as not just a local hub, but a destination within Australian football. The message to supporters and young players is clear: supporters are the heartbeat of the club, and for aspiring footballers willing to work hard and commit to development, Lions FC offers genuine pathways both on and off the field. 💛🖤
